In this episode, comedian and tea enthusiast Jesse Appell of Jesse's Teahouse takes us on a journey from studying Chinese comedy to building an online tea business. He shares how navigating different cultures shaped his perspective on laughter, authenticity, and community. From mastering traditional Chinese cross-talk comedy to reinventing himself after a life-changing move, Jesse and host Brian Lowery discuss adaptation and the unexpected paths that bring meaning to our lives. The most influential industrial designer in the world, just resigned. Jony Ive, the designer of some of the most popular products in the world has resigned from his role as Apple Chief Design Officer. Many in the tech industry are wondering how Apple will regain traction after his departure. Their concern is shared around the world when there is a leadership shift in an organization, a business, a school, or a church. This episode will examine the impact of Jony Ive and offer strategies on how we can continue to lead when leaders leave our organizations.…

When a handful of Caucasian high school students decided to wear blackface and drive around town, it more than disturbed their African-American peers and many others. The incident drew national attention, and the African-American students decided to march. The peaceful protest angered a few citizens because they felt like students should not be protesting and leaving their classrooms. Although there are many reasons why those students should march against blackface, this episode shares the one significant reason why it is imperative for young people should always face the blackface.…
